Transaction 85129ee91b5bd84672fc74ced658d7e13f9a9312e5f8cd52ab5821d2de786adf
1 Input
1 Output
-
85129ee91b5bd84672fc74ced658d7e13f9a9312e5f8cd52ab5821d2de786adf:0
- value
- 300000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02b84a7d37148b9931c956c88445d7b5c1e16a51 OP_EQUAL
- address
- 31wQ3gu5KNso8LBTGYBXCp9qQmuc4wU33W